San-Francisco-based Joyable, an evidence-based, affordable mental health service provider has raised $8 million in Series A funding led by returning investors Thrive Capital and Harrison Metal. The funding will be used to develop the company's first-ever native mobile app to offer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and expand its service to more of the 15 million Americans currently suffering from clinical social anxiety. The company previously raised $2M seed round.

FDA Approves Medtronic’s Remote Monitoring Pacemaker App
The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has cleared approval and U.S. commercial availability of Medtronic's MyCareLink Smart(TM) Monitor, an app-based remote monitoring system for patients with implantable pacemakers. The app-based system makes it easy for heart device patients to stay connected to their doctor.

Consortium Unveils ‘Cookbook’ for Large-Scale Telehealth Deployments
A Philips-led consortium of leading companies, universities, hospitals and healthcare authorities has unveiled a 'cookbook' for large-scale deployment of coordinated care and telehealth. The cookbook is the result from a two-and-a-half year scientific evaluation of data from different connected health programs in five European regions. It provides new insights that apply across the EU on why certain telehealth programs are more successful than others.

4 Reasons Why Fossil Acquired Misfit for $260M
On Thursday, watch maker giant Fossil Group, Inc. entered into a definitive agreement to acquire wearable technology company Misfit, Inc.for $260 million. The purchase price, which includes transaction costs, will be funded through a combination of cash on hand and bank debt.
